Adware is a software type which displays advertisements automatically. It may be any program that shows advertising banners or pop-ups while running in the background. These ads are usually used by developers as a means of compensating programming costs so that users can get access to it free or paid for.
Nevertheless, there is one thing that should not slip your mind — not every single adware is harmless! There are some kinds of adwares which may become intrusive or even malicious; they can track information about you through monitoring browsing habits, or redirect browsers to specific websites without asking for permission first.
Such things massively affect user experience and lower down system performance. Moreover, they pose threats to privacy & security too.
In such cases where these problems arise, people need tools and guides on how to remove adware from their devices as well as protect themselves against it while using the internet.

Remove EdgeManagement (Mac OS X) virus
If you are getting notifications from EdgeManagement, then your Mac is infected with adware. EdgeManagement is adware for Mac.
EdgeManagement changes setting in your Mac. First, EdgeManagement installs a browser extension in your browser. Then, after EdgeManagement hijacks your browser, it modifies settings in the browser. For example, it changes the default home page, modifies search results, and displays unwanted pop-ups in your browser.
